2. Important Safety Instructions
Failure to follow these safety instructions may result in serious injury or property damage.
-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ment, including eye protection, hearing protection, and heavy-duty gloves, when operating the mulcher.
- Ensure the power cord is in good condition and avoid operating the unit in wet or damp conditions to prevent electrical shock.
- Keep hands, feet, and loose clothing away from the feeding chute and discharge opening while the unit is running.
- Unplug the unit from the power source before performing any adjustments, cleaning, or maintenance.
- Do not attempt to shred materials other than leaves, grass, or pine needles. Avoid inserting sticks, stones, metal, glass, or other hard objects into the mulcher.
- Operate the mulcher on a stable, level surface to prevent tipping.
- Do not overload the machine. Feed material gradually in small quantities.
- In case of a jam, immediately turn off and unplug the unit before attempting to clear the obstruction. Use a non-metallic tool to clear debris.
- Keep children and pets away from the operating area.

5. Operating Instructions
5.1. Before Starting
- Ensure the unit is placed on a stable, level surface.
- Position a collection bag or container beneath the discharge opening. The integrated bungee cord can be used to secure a standard garbage bag for direct collection.
- Verify that the cutting lines are properly installed and free from damage. Replace any worn or damaged lines before operation.

5.2. Starting the Unit
- Plug the unit into a grounded electrical outlet.
- Press the power switch to the "ON" position. The motor will start.
5.3. Feeding Material
- Gradually feed double handfuls of leaves, grass clippings, or pine needles into the wide hopper.
- Avoid forcing material into the unit. Allow the machine to process the material at its own pace.
- Do not insert hands or any tools into the hopper while the unit is running.


5.4. Adjusting Coarseness
The unit features a sliding control lever to adjust the particle size reduction, allowing you to customize the mulch consistency:
- Fine Setting: Ideal for pine needles, producing a very fine mulch with up to a 30:1 reduction ratio.
- Medium Setting: Suitable for dry leaves, providing a balanced shredding.
- Coarse Setting: Recommended for wet leaves, grass, and thatch, resulting in an approximate 8:1 reduction ratio.
Adjust the lever according to the material type and your desired mulch consistency.


6.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the life of your mulcher.
6.1. Cleaning
- Always unplug the unit from the power source before cleaning.
- After each use, clear any remaining debris from the hopper and the shredding chamber.
- Use a brush or compressed air to clean the motor housing and vents.
- Do not use water or liquid cleaners on electrical components.
6.2. Replacing Cutting Lines
- The cutting lines are wear items and will require periodic replacement to maintain shredding efficiency.
- Turn off and unplug the unit before attempting to replace the lines.
- Refer to the detailed instructions provided with your replacement cutting lines for safe and proper installation. (36 replacement lines are included with the unit).
6.3. Storage
- Store the mulcher in a dry, protected area when not in use.
- The unit features a 180-degree rotating hopper for compact storage, minimizing space requirements.
- Utilize the built-in storage compartment for spare cutting lines, gloves, safety glasses, and other small accessories.


7.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your Flowtron LE900, refer to this section before contacting customer support.
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Unit does not start | Not plugged in; Power switch off; Circuit breaker tripped | Check power connection; Ensure switch is ON; Reset circuit breaker on unit or household panel |
| Unit jams or stops during operation | Overloaded with material; Hard object inserted; Worn cutting lines | Unplug and clear obstruction; Avoid non-leaf material; Replace cutting lines |
| Material not shredding effectively | Worn cutting lines; Incorrect coarseness setting | Replace cutting lines; Adjust coarseness lever for the type of material being processed |
| Excessive vibration | Unbalanced cutting lines; Loose components | Check and replace cutting lines evenly; Ensure all assembly hardware is tight |
